Jewish Council for Public Affairs (JCPA)
As the community relations arm of the organized Jewish community, the JCPA represents 14 national agencies and 125 local communities. Under the JCPA’s umbrella, these organizations meet to shape consensus and inspire grassroots action around the globe on the most essential issues of interest to the Jewish community. The JCPA is committed to safeguarding the rights of Jews worldwide and promotes a just, democratic and pluralistic American society.
The JCPA provides consultation and guidance to communities engaged in the most important issues of the day: Israel advocacy, Iran, Darfur, energy and the environment, and poverty, among others. When the mainline Protestants discuss divestment, the JCPA and the UJC/Israel Advocacy Initiative (IAI) are there to develop a national strategy and assist communities in effectively combating divestment locally.
When the Palestine Solidarity Conference comes to a campus, the JCPA and IAI are there to assist the campus and the community in responding. The JCPA has been at the forefront, educating our community to the dangers of a nuclear Iran and encouraging local efforts to reach out to coalition partners to fight the Iranian threat. The JCPA leads the Save Darfur Coalition and is the primary driving force mobilizing the Jewish community to action. Through the JCPA’s Coalition on the Environment and Jewish Life, the JCPA spearheaded a campaign to raise environmental awareness, resulting in the installation of more than 50,000 energy-saving CFL light bulbs in Jewish homes and institutions around the country. Additionally, the JCPA has recently launched a year-long Confronting Poverty Initiative designed to re-engage communities in efforts to reduce poverty in both the Jewish and general communities.
